On Monday, 12/31/18, I received 2 of the 3 horse (so-called) quilts I ordered back on 11/16/18. What a joke they are!!!  Not ANYTHING like what was shown on Facebook.  Queen size?? Hah!!  I'm 5'9" & my arms length is wider than the pieces of crap I received.  The pictures of the horses are all blurry.  These are not quilts.  Two pieces of thin material sewn together.  Anyway, I called PayPal today and was on hold for about an 1hr & 15 minutes.  No big deal.  You do have the option of leaving your phone # & they say they will call you back within about 2 hours.  I didn't want to do that. They are changing my dispute from "never received" to "items not what seller stated they were".  PayPal will contact the seller & ask for a full refund.  Seller has 10 days to respond.  Deadline is 1/13/19.  If the seller does not respond, PayPal will issue a full credit to me.  If you haven't called & talked to an actual person at PayPal, you should.  I have a glimmer of hope that I get a full refund.  Fingers crossed!!!
